:"For the linguist, see Jonathan Kaye (linguist)" Jonathan Andrew Kaye (born August 2, 1970) is a professional golfer who plays on the PGA Tour.

Kaye was born in Denver, Colorado. He made his PGA Tour debut in 1993. He has won twice on the PGA Tour, and he has many top ten finishes. He is a self-taught player who has never had a teacher. "There's nobody who could teach my swing," he has said.

He has featured in the top 20 of the Official World Golf Rankings.

2001 incident

In Kaye's early days in the tour, he was known to occasionally find himself in the center of sports media attention for his unorthodox behavior. Kaye's most well known clash with the Tour came at the 2001 Michelob Championship at Kingsmill, played less than a month after 9/11. The co-leader after a the second round, Kaye was heading to the locker room. As the story goes, a security guard refused him entry without his player ID badge, which Kaye then found and clipped provocatively to the zipper of his pants. The guard took offense, and PGA Tour commissioner Tim Finchem suspended Kaye for two months. Fact|date=February 2007

The Tour considers the incident so taboo that neither Kaye nor the security guard are allowed to talk about it. However, Kaye has unwittingly given himself, as well as the Tour, positive attention by being a distinct personality among the other golfers.
